Russian forces struck an open-air market in Nikopol, killing 5 people and injuring 19.

Russian occupants launched FPV drone strikes on Nikopol in Dnipropetrovsk Oblast, resulting in 5 deaths and 19 injuries. Among the dead were 3 women and 2 men. A 14-year-old girl among the wounded is in serious condition.
On April 4, in the frontline city of Nikopol in Dnipropetrovsk region, five civilians were killed, and at least 26 were injured, including a 14-year-old girl, as a result of a morning strike on a local market involving short-range drones.
